UX vs CX (User Experience vs Customer Experience): Explaining 4 Key Differences

Userpilot

TL;DR The user experience (UX) is the sum of a user's thoughts, impressions, and feelings as they interact with specific aspects of your product. The customer experience (CX) encompasses all customer interactions with every aspect of your company as they move through the user journey stages.
